BRUCE M. CHAPPELL, 78
WARREN -- Services will be at 6 p.m. Tuesday at Madasz Funeral Home, Brookfield, for Bruce M. Chappell, 78, of 3741 E. Market St. N.E., formerly of Fowler, who died Friday in St. Joseph Health Center.
Mr. Chappell was born June 8, 1922, in Warren, a son of Kenneth and Addie Carter Chappell. He retired in 1984 as a business representative for Local 1438, had been a carpenter and millwright and had been a foreman working on the Lordstown Assembly Plant, Youngstown Control Tower, Republic Steel Cooling Tower and the Ohio Turnpike, with a career spanning 50 years.
He taught Apprentice Carpenter School in Girard, and for the past 20 years, had enjoyed farming and raising Hereford cattle. A Navy veteran of World War II, he served aboard the USS Breeze at Pearl Harbor and was a member of the Pearl Harbor Association the Mine Warfare Association.
Besides his wife, the former Mary Moody, whom he married May 1, 1948, he leaves two daughters, Janet Savu of Bartlett, Tenn., and Joyce Thomas of Brookfield; a brother, Kenneth R. of Greenville, Tenn.; and a grandson.
